Some pictures of the lady's-slipper orchid

When I visited Berchtesgaden for some photography of the capercaillie I took several pictures of the lady's slippers orchids that grew there. We were not lucky with the capercaillie but at least I was able to see and take pictures of the lady's slippers orchids for the first time. They are beautiful and really look like shoes when having a bit imagination.

In the forest there, there was a place where they were all over the floor and a lot of people recognized their beauty and took a deeper look. I was there with Tanja and Stefan and of course we also had to take some pictures of these beautiful plants. I really have to take a look for some orchids in my future photography trips because if you know where there are some orchids even growing here in Austria but still you need to know the places and even find them.
